I purchased this DVD recorder about two months ago from Argos, right lets get down to business. Firstly the unit looks smart, black with neon blue standby light located at the front although it does seem a little big in its depth. Now the performance, The unit has has a HMDI out put, but just beware this only upscales the image and I have a 720p HD TV and I was not impressed with the image quality when running it through the HMDI. I judge this against the quality of images off my PS3 which is true HDMI and I would say this is worthless on this unit. It also has Freeview which works fine and is great to have it all contained within one unit, picture quality of the Freeview is good. The biggest gripe I have on this machine is the way they have organised the navigation around the unit it is unbelievably difficult compared to my old unit a Liteon, and also you can only record from the HDD to the DVD and unfortunately not not the otherway as well. Overall the unit packes alot for the money, would I buy it again or recommend it to a friend probably not!
